BC Racing coilovers
So FCP Euro sells them.
EVERYTHING FCP sells comes with lifetime warranty. How is this not a worthwhile purchase? For someone who just wants some mild adjustability and DD's the car. This seems like a best option, no? So I have long winters and lots of salt. If the adjusters seize I just return for new. And really that's the only issue I've ever had with cheap coilovers. I've never blown a seal or lost fluid. Just corrosion problems. |

I didn’t like the BCs on my E90 at all. No matter how much I adjusted pre load or rebound, the ride quality was still poor. Went with Koni Yellows and Swift Springs with Dinan Camber Plates on the 1er. Ride quality is OEM+. If you want coilovers for about the same price as BCs, I’d recommend ST Coilovers which are made by KW.
